Our mobile practice exists for a specific kind of customer: a brand with a strong point of view and no desire to run a 400-person hardware organisation. We supply the engineering depth; the customer keeps the design authority.

Six disciplines, one accountable team.

01

Industrial & mechanical design

Concept through to CMF and tooling release. Stack-up budgeting, drop and torsion simulation, tolerance analysis against the assembly line that will actually build it.

02

RF, antenna & thermal

Antenna placement under real hand grips, OTA chamber correlation, and a thermal architecture designed against sustained load rather than a 30-second benchmark run.

03

Imaging & ISP tuning

Sensor selection, module qualification and a full tuning pass — 3A convergence, noise and detail balance, skin tone and colour science held to a written brand target, not a vendor default.

04

OS & software

AOSP-based builds, board bring-up, a maintained OTA pipeline with rollback, and a security patch cadence committed to in the contract rather than promised in a deck.

05

Validation & certification

EVT / DVT / PVT gates with published exit criteria, reliability and environmental campaigns, and the compliance path for the launch markets agreed before the first build.

06

Production support

Line setup, test-station software, yield analysis and the failure-analysis loop that turns a return into a design change instead of a statistic.

Programme model

Six gates. Published exit criteria.

A gate that can be argued past is not a gate. Each phase below has a written exit criterion agreed before the phase starts, and the evidence for passing it is an artefact the customer can inspect — a report, a build, a yield number — not a status colour in a slide.

  1. P0DefinitionProduct brief, BOM target, market and compliance scope.
  2. P1ArchitectureSoC and sensor selection, stack-up, thermal budget.
  3. P2EVTFirst functional builds. Design intent proven or corrected.
  4. P3DVTDesign frozen. Reliability, RF and imaging campaigns run.
  5. P4PVTLine proven at rate. Yield and test coverage signed off.
  6. P5MP & sustainMass production, OTA cadence, field data loop.
